Borderlands 2 DLC retail release listed on Classification Board

Borderlands 2's two most recent DLC packs will be purchasable at Australian retail, a new Classification Board listing suggests.

The listing is for a double pack of some kind, called simply Captain Scarlett and Her Pirate's Booty and Mr. Torgue's Campaign of Carnage.

These two titles refer, of course, to DLC packs release for Borderlands 2 last year. The mysterious release is multi-platform, suggesting we'll see it on PlayStation 3 and Xbox 360 at the very least.

There's no mention of earlier DLC packs, nor of upcoming effort Sir Hammerlock’s Big Game Hunt, which launches on January 15. 2K did release a similar double DLC pack for the original Borderlands.

2K representatives were unavailable for comment at time of publication.
